Select the Right Size
When you're looking for a household outdoor camping outdoor tents, dimension is a crucial variable. You'll intend to make certain that the outdoor tents will certainly suit your member of the family comfortably and supply plenty of area for resting bags, equipment and various other products.
Preferably, you'll additionally intend to go with an outdoor tents that includes vestibules or added storage space locations. These will help you keep muddy shoes and boots, wet garments and knapsacks out of the major sleeping and living area of your tent, which will decrease the danger of moisture and mold and mildew.
Lastly, you'll wish to take into consideration exactly how simple it will be to establish the outdoor tents and take it down again. This is especially vital if you intend to use the tent for auto outdoor camping trips and will be carrying it from website to website or on hikes. Tents that need more effort and time to install will certainly be much less fit to family camping journeys. The arrangement times for the outdoors tents included in this evaluation range from five mins (Gazelle T4 Center Camping Tent) to 22 mins (Core Straight Wall Cabin 10). The more features an outdoor tents has, the longer it will certainly require to set up.
